Pre-Admission Screening and Resident Review (PASRR) is a federally required process (Omnibus Budget Reconciliation Act of 1987) that prevents individuals with mental illness, intellectual disability, or a related condition from being admitted to nursing facilities until a full assessment is made and the least restrictive, most appropriate person-centered services are recommended to meet the . Preadmission Screening and Resident Review (PASRR) is guided by federal regulations that require all individuals being considered for admission to a Medicaid-certified nursing facility (NF) be screened prior to admission, to determine if the person has, or is suspected of having, a mental illness, intellectual disability, or related condition.
